tcp: remove two unused functions
remove tcp_may_send_now and tcp_snd_test that are no longer used Fixes: 840a3cbe8969 ("tcp: remove forward retransmit feature") Signed-off-by: Yuchung Cheng <ycheng@google.com> Signed-off-by: Neal Cardwell <ncardwell@google.com> Signed-off-by: Eric Dumazet <edumazet@google.com>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@davemloft.net>

1809/* This checks if the data bearing packet SKB (usually tcp_send_head(sk))
1810 * should be put on the wire right now. If so, it returns the number of
1811 * packets allowed by the congestion window.
1812 */
1813static unsigned int tcp_snd_test(const struct sock *sk, struct sk_buff *skb,
1814 unsigned int cur_mss, int nonagle)
1815{
1816 const struct tcp_sock *tp = tcp_sk(sk);
1817 unsigned int cwnd_quota;
1818
1819 tcp_init_tso_segs(skb, cur_mss);
1820
1821 if (!tcp_nagle_test(tp, skb, cur_mss, nonagle))
1822 return 0;
1823
1824 cwnd_quota = tcp_cwnd_test(tp, skb);
1825 if (cwnd_quota && !tcp_snd_wnd_test(tp, skb, cur_mss))
1826 cwnd_quota = 0;
1827
1828 return cwnd_quota;
1829}
1830
1831/* Test if sending is allowed right now. */
1832bool tcp_may_send_now(struct sock *sk)
1833{
1834 const struct tcp_sock *tp = tcp_sk(sk);
1835 struct sk_buff *skb = tcp_send_head(sk);
1836
1837 return skb &&
1838 tcp_snd_test(sk, skb, tcp_current_mss(sk),
1839 (tcp_skb_is_last(sk, skb) ?
1840 tp->nonagle : TCP_NAGLE_PUSH));
1841}
